New starter checklist — night shift, Hollenbeck Logistics, Marrow Street depot. Note that the reception desk has moved from the mezzanine to the ground floor, beside the vending alcove. All after-hours arrivals must now sign the night register there, not at the old mezzanine counter, which is closed permanently. Collect your hi-vis vest from the rack behind the new desk. To unlock the ground-floor staff entrance before reception opens, enter the code below.

badge for fafof-yajef: bdg-JTFOG-95442

Every points accrual and redemption lands in an append-only journal; balances are derived, never stored, so do not attempt manual corrections to the balance view. Nightly reconciliation compares journal totals against the partner feed from Merrow Retail Group, and any variance over two points opens an incident automatically. To run reconciliation locally you need the ledger service running with a valid signing credential in your environment. Add the following line to your local env file before starting the service.

env line for yahap-yahip: VAULT_KEY13=a87fef5c96039

**Q: Why does GridForge sometimes reject valid crossword grids?**

GridForge validates symmetry and word-list coverage before rendering. If the Pattering dictionary shard is stale, valid grids get flagged as unsolvable. Refresh the shard nightly via the Clueline job. Known issue: themed puzzles over 21x21 time out; Marisol is tracking a fix for the next sprint. To restore the dictionary cache from the sealed backup, enter the recovery passphrase shown below.

vault phrase of tahag-yagef = briath-ulawyn-eliys